School of Liberal Arts & Sciences

The School of Liberal Arts and Sciences faculty introduce students to the traditional subjects within the humanities, arts, natural sciences, mathematics, and social and behavioral sciences.

The School teaches these subjects in a way that expands intellectual and cultural horizons, stretching each student’s ability to think critically about all areas of life and learning. Additionally, the School of Liberal Arts and Sciences directs the liberal arts core of every student’s academic experience.

NC-SARA Approved InstitutionCairn University is accredited by the Middle States Commission on Higher Education (MSCHE) and Association for Biblical Higher Education (ABHE).

Cairn Online has also been approved to participate in the National Council for State Authorization Reciprocity Agreements (NC-SARA), which regionally oversees postsecondary online education.
